Serum Concentration of Interleukin-6 Is Increased Both in Active and Remission Stages of Pemphigus Vulgaris
Figure 2
Interleukin-6 (IL-6)
concentration in
serum samples from patients with active stage of pemphigus vulgaris (PV
active), remission stage of PV (PV remission), and in normal controls. Box plots with upper and lower
bars showing the data range, and upper, middle, and lower lines in the box
showing 75th, 50th (median), and 25th centiles, respectively. Kruskal-Wallis
test across all three groups . Only significant Dunn’s multiple
comparison posttest values between groups are shown.
